Method for registering a ticket medium
20210406845 ยท 2021-12-30
Inventors
Cpc classification
International classification
Abstract
A method of registering a ticket medium for use of a transport service, including detecting, by a validator device of a transit system, at least one electronic medium identifier of an unregistered ticket medium used for a use of the transport service, transmitting an identification data set containing at least the detected electronic medium identifier to a computing device that generates and outputs a billing data set based at least on the transmitted electronic identification data set, wherein the billing data set contains at least one transaction identifier associated with the used transport service. At least the transaction identifier is associated to the electronic medium identifier and the association is stored. The computing device receives at least one registration message containing at least the transaction identifier of the output billing data set and determines the electronic medium identifier based on at least the at least one stored association and the transaction identifier of the received registration message. Registering the unregistered ticket medium by creating a user data set containing at least the determined electronic medium identifier.
Claims
1. A method of registering a ticket medium for use of a transport service, comprising: detecting, by a validator device of a transit system, at least one electronic medium identifier of an unregistered ticket medium used for a use of the transport service, transmitting an identification data set containing at least the detected electronic medium identifier to a computing device, generating, by the computing device, a billing data set based at least on the transmitted electronic identification data set, wherein the billing data set contains at least one transaction identifier associated with the used transport service, associating, by the computing device, at least the transaction identifier to the electronic medium identifier, storing, by the computing device, of at least the association of the electronic medium identifier to the transaction identifier, outputting, by the computing device, the generated billing data set, receiving, by the computing device, at least one registration message containing at least the transaction identifier of the output billing data set, determining, by the computing device, the electronic medium identifier based on at least the at least one stored association of the transaction identifier to the electronic medium identifier and the transaction identifier of the received registration message; and registering, by the computing device, the unregistered ticket medium by creating a user data set containing at least the determined electronic medium identifier.
2. The method according to claim 1, wherein the determining of the electronic medium identifier comprises at least a comparing of the transaction identifier of the received registration message with the at least one stored transaction identifier.
3. The method according to claim 1, wherein creating a user data set comprises storing at least one further user datum, wherein the at least one further user datum is selected from the group, comprising: user name, address data of the user, user password, billing data, transport service tariff data, account data, data of further payment media, association to a user group.
4. The method according to claim 1, wherein the transaction identifier is a unique transaction identifier.
5. The method according to claim 1, wherein the outputting of the generated billing data set is in the form of an account statement.
6. The method according to claim 1, wherein the billing data set contains at least one further billing datum, wherein the associating comprises at least an associating of the transaction identifier and the further billing datum to the electronic medium identifier, wherein the storing comprises at least a storing of the association of the electronic medium identifier to the transaction identifier and the further billing datum, wherein the registration message contains at least the transaction identifier and the further billing datum, and wherein the determining of the electronic medium identifier comprises at least a determining of the electronic medium identifier based on the at least one stored association from the electronic medium identifier to the transaction identifier and the further billing datum and on the transaction identifier and the further billing datum of the received registration message.
7. The method according to claim 6, wherein the at least one further billing datum is a billing datum from the group, consisting of: an amount to be payable for the used transport service, a tariff characteristic applied to the used transport service, a time datum related to the used transport service, and a location datum related to the used transport service.
8. The method according to claim 1, wherein the electronic medium identifier is a coded Primary Account Number PAN.
9. The method according to claim 1, further comprising: checking, by the computing device, whether an amount to be payable for the used transport service has been paid within a specific period of time, and sending, by the computing device, a blocking message to the at least one validator device in such a way that the use of the ticket medium is blocked at the at least one validator device.
10. A computing device of a transit system, comprising: at least one identification receiving module configured to receive an electronic identification data set, generated by a validator device of the transit system, of an unregistered ticket medium used to use a transport service, wherein the electronic identification data set contains at least one electronic medium identifier of the unregistered ticket medium detected by the validator device, at least one billing module configured to generate a billing data set based at least on the received electronic identification data set and the used transport service, wherein the billing data set contains at least one transaction identifier associated with used the transport service, at least one associating module configured to associate at least the transaction identifier to the electronic medium identifier, at least one memory module configured to store at least the association of the electronic medium identifier to the transaction identifier, at least one output module configured to output the generated billing data set, at least one registration receiving module configured to receive at least one registration message containing at least the transaction identifier of the output billing data set, at least one evaluation module configured to determine the electronic medium identifier based at least on the at least one stored association of the transaction identifier to the electronic medium identifier and the transaction identifier of the received registration message, and at least one registration module configured to register the unregistered ticket medium by creating a user data set containing at least the determined electronic medium identifier.
11. A transit system including at least one computing device according to claim 10, the transit system further comprising: at least one validator device configured to detect an electronic identification data set of an unregistered ticket medium used to use a transport service.
Description
BRIEF DESCRIPTION OF THE DRAWINGS
[0100] The foregoing features of embodiments will be more readily understood by reference to the following detailed description, taken with reference to the accompanying drawings, in which:
[0101]
[0102]
DETAILED DESCRIPTION OF SPECIFIC EMBODIMENTS
[0103]
[0104] The illustrated transit system 100 comprises at least one computing device 102 and at least one validator device 126. Further, the transit system 100 may comprise at least one transport device 122, by way of example herein in the form of a bus 122. It shall be understood that a transit system 100 may alternatively or additionally comprise other transport devices (e.g., cable car, train, watercraft, etc.).
[0105] In the present example, the at least one validator device 126 is arranged within the transport vehicle 122. As can be seen, the at least one validator device 126 is arranged at an access 134 (e.g., entrance and/or exit) of the transport vehicle 122 to a paid area, preferably, the interior of the transport vehicle 122. Preferably, at least one validator device 126 may be arranged at each access 134 of a transport vehicle 122. In other variants, the validator device may also be arranged in a station or the like.
[0106] During operation of the transit system 100, a user of the transportation vehicle 122 may check-in for an authorized use of the transport service when boarding the transport vehicle 122. To do so, the user may, in particular, bring his ticket medium 124, in particular, within the reach of a ticket medium interface 128 of the validator device 126.
[0107] The at least one ticket medium interface 128 may be a contact-based or contactless ticket media interface 128. It shall be understood that two or more ticket medium interfaces may be provided for a corresponding number of different ticket media.
[0108] In particular, by the ticket medium interface 128, at least one electronic medium identifier of the ticket medium 124 may be detected in the check-in process.
[0109] The validator device 126 may comprise at least one communication module 132 and/or be connectable to at least one (not shown) communication module. The communication module 132 may at least be configured to transmit a detected electronic (unique) medium identifier, preferably, together with further data, to a (central) computing device 102 of a backend system of the transit system. In particular, transmitting a corresponding identification data set takes place.
[0110] Further data of the identification data set may, in particular, be a time stamp (e.g., a calendar date and clock of the detection time point) and/or at least one location datum from which the location of the validator device (and the transport vehicle 122, respectively) during the detection of the electronic medium identifier can at least be derived.
[0111] Optionally, the validator device 126 may comprise at least one local data memory 130. The at least one data memory 130 may store a list of blocked respectively unauthorized electronic medium identifiers. When the electronic medium identifier is detected, it may be compared to the stored and blocked medium identifiers. If a correspondence (particularly identity) is detected, the computing device 102 may be informed accordingly.
[0112] A display device (not shown) of the validator device 126 may alternatively or additionally indicate that the ticket medium 124 is not authorized for correct use of the transport vehicle 122.
[0113] In other variants of the application, an access device (e.g., a passage barrier) may additionally be provided. This can only be released if it is determined during the comparing process that the detected electronic medium identifier is not a blocked medium identifier.
[0114] When leaving the transport vehicle 122, the user can check-out, in particular, analogously to the check-in process described above. In a corresponding manner, a validator device (for example, the same validator device 126) can transmit at least the electronic medium identifier, preferably, together with the mentioned further data to the backend system. In particular, transmitting a (further) identification data set takes place.
[0115] In the case of an inspection by an inspector, the inspector can use a (not shown) inspection device to retrieve, in particular, receive, the medium identifiers transmitted to the computing device 102 and use them for the inspection. In particular, the ticket media can be inspected by the inspection device by reading the respective medium identifier and comparing them with the medium identifiers received from the computing device. If it is determined here that a user has not checked in and/or has a ticket medium with a blocked medium identifier, the inspector can take known measures.
[0116] The illustrated computing device 102 comprises a plurality of modules 104 to 120 (possibly arranged in a distributed manner). Thus, at least one identification receiving module 104 is provided at least configured to receive an identification data set generated by a validator device 126 of the transit system 100. As has been described, this may contain at least the detected electronic medium identifier of a (non-registered and/or registered) ticket medium 124 used for a use of a transport service.
[0117] Furthermore, at least one billing module 110 is provided at least configured to generate a billing data set at least based on the received medium identifier and, in particular, the used transport service.
[0118] In the case of a medium identifier that has already been registered, for generating the billing data set it can be, preferably additionally, accessed, by the billing module 110, a user data set, in particular, in the form of a user account that has already been stored. The billing data set contains at least one transaction identifier associated with the used transport service. The transaction identifier can be generated by a (not shown) generation unit during the generation of the billing data set according to a predefined rule and/or selected from a pre-stored list of transaction identifiers.
[0119] The computing device 102 comprises at least one associating module 112 configured to associate at least the transaction identifier to the electronic medium identifier.
[0120] Further, at least one memory module 114 is provided in the computing device 102 configured to store at least the association of the electronic medium identifier with the transaction identifier, preferably in a data storage arrangement 120. By way of example, the computing device 102 comprises the data storage arrangement 120. The at least one user data set may additionally be storable in the data storage arrangement 120.
[0121] The computing device 102 further comprises at least one output module 106 configured at least to output the generated billing data set, in particular, to the corresponding user. For example, outputting may comprise (directly or indirectly) transmitting of the generated billing data set to a further computing device 136, in particular, a user terminal 136 (e.g., a computer, tablet, smartphone, etc.) of the user. The user terminal 136 may comprise at least one communication module 138. It shall be understood that the billing data set may also be output to the user in other ways.
[0122] Further, the computing device 102 comprises at least one registration receiving module 108. The registration receiving module 108 is configured to receive at least one registration message (in particular, from a user terminal 136) containing at least the transaction identifier of the output billing data set.
[0123] As further shown in
[0124] The computing device 102 further comprises at least one registration module 118 configured to register the unregistered ticket medium 124 by creating a user data set containing at least the determined electronic medium identifier. As has been described, this may be stored in the data storage arrangement 120, for example.
[0125] As can be further seen, at least one communication network 140 (wireless and/or wired) may be provided to enable a communication between at least the illustrated elements 102, 126, 136.
[0126] The operation of the transit system 100 according to
[0127]
[0128] It shall be understood that in other variants of the application other ticket media can be used alternatively or additionally, as has already been described.
[0129] In a first step 201, a detecting, by a validator device 126 of a transit system 100, of at least the electronic medium identifier of an unregistered ticket medium used for a use of the transport service occurs. As it is described above, the detecting may be performed by a ticket medium interface 128. For example, the electronic medium identifier in the form of the encoded PAN is detected in the course of a check-in process and/or check-out process described above.
[0130] In a further step 202, a transmitting of an identification data set takes place containing at least the detected electronic medium identifier to a computing device 102 of a backend system. As has already been described, the computing device 102 may form the backend system of the transit system 100.
[0131] For example, the communication module 132 of the validator device 126 may generate the identification data set immediately after detecting the electronic medium identifier. The communication module 132 may then transmit the generated identification data set containing at least the detected electronic medium identifier via the at least one communication network 140.
[0132] Preferably, the identification data set may additionally comprise a pre-described location datum and time datum. For this purpose, the validator device may, for example, have suitable means, such as a clock and/or position sensor. As has been described, a location datum may also be determinable from a validator device identifier. The identification receiving module 104 of the computing device 102 receives the generated and transmitted identification data set.
[0133] Upon receipt of the transmitted identification data set, in step 203 a generating, by the computing device 102 (in particular, by the billing module 110), of a billing data set takes place, at least based on the transmitted electronic identification data set and, in particular, the used transport service.
[0134] Preferably, the billing module 110 may be configured to generate a billing data set based on two received identification data sets each containing the same electronic medium identifier. The first identification data set may be a check-in identification data set detected and generated, respectively, during the check-in process described above with a particular (previously unregistered) ticket medium 124.
[0135] The second identification data set may be a check-out identification data set detected and generated, respectively, during the check-out process described above using that particular ticket medium 124. In particular, a billing data set may be generated by the billing module 110 from the respective location datum and/or time datum (and a tariff information) of the first identification data set and second identification data set. This may, in particular, contain an amount to be paid for the used transport service.
[0136] Further, the billing module 110 may, in particular, generate a transaction identifier and add it to this billing data set. Preferably, the billing data set may contain at least the transaction identifier and the amount to be paid. These two data together may be (nearly) unique system-wide. In other words, this data tuple can uniquely identify the billing data set and, in particular, the associated electronic medium identifier (as will be explained below).
[0137] As has already been explained, a billing data set may contain additional data, such as information about the used and billed transport service (e.g., trip distance, applied tariff, time period, etc.).
[0138] In step 204, an associating, by the computing device 102, of at least the transaction identifier to the electronic medium identifier of the at least one received identification data set occurs. In particular, the associating module 112 is configured to do this. Preferably, the data tuple containing the transaction identifier and the amount to be paid (and/or another billing data) can be associated to the corresponding electronic medium identifier.
[0139] This association, in particular, said data tuple and the electronic medium identifier, is/are stored in step 205, by the computing device. In particular, the memory module 114 controls the storing of this association, preferably in a data storage arrangement 120. The data storage arrangement 120 may be controlled by the memory module 114 and/or another module.
[0140] In step 206, the generated billing data set is output by the computing device 102. The outputting takes place, by the output module 106, in particular, in such a way that the user of the ticket medium 124 is informed of the content of the billing data set. For example, a billing message may be sent via a communication network 140.
[0141] At step 207, a receiving, by the computing device 102, of at least one registration message occurs containing at least the transaction identifier of the output billing data set. In particular, a registration receiving module 108 receives a registration message. Advantageously, a user terminal 136 may generate the registration message and, in particular, send the registration message via the at least one communication network 140. For example, the user may manually enter the transaction identifier and preferably said amount using a user interface of the user terminal 136.
[0142] In other variants of the application, this data may also be detected automatically. Further, in other variants, the at least one registration message may comprise further user data, such as user name, address data, billing data, etc. It shall be understood that two or more registration messages may be sent, as previously explained.
[0143] Upon a receipt of a registration message, an evaluating of the content of the received registration message occurs by the computing device 102 in step 208.
[0144] Thus, the electronic medium identifier is determined by the evaluation module 116 based at least on the at least one stored association of the transaction identifier with the electronic medium identifier and the transaction identifier of the received registration message. In particular, in the present example, a comparing of the received data tuple containing transaction identifier and amount is performed with the stored data tuples containing transaction identifier and amount, respectively. In particular, when identity is determined between the received data tuple and a stored data tuple, the electronic medium identifier associated with that stored data tuple is determined as the electronic medium identifier to be registered.
[0145] After a determination of the electronic medium identifier to be registered, a registration, by the computing device 102, of the unregistered ticket medium 124 is performed in step 209 by creating a user data set containing at least the determined electronic medium identifier.
[0146] Preferably, by the registration module 118, a user data set can be created that includes further user data, such as user name, address data, billing data, etc.